Fortaz and Itching -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Itching is reported as a side effect among people who take Fortaz (ceftazidime), especially for people who are male, 60+ old, have been taking the drug for < 1 month also take Vancomycin, and have Staphylococcal infection.
The phase IV clinical study analyzes which people have Itching when taking Fortaz. It is created by eHealthMe based on reports of 972 people who have side effects when taking Fortaz from the FDA, and is updated regularly.

972 people reported to have side effects when taking Fortaz.
Among them, 24 people (2.47%) have Itching.

Among these 24 people:
How long have people been on Fortaz when they have Itching? *
- < 1 month: 100 %
- 1 - 6 months: 0.0 %
- 6 - 12 months: 0.0 %
- 1 - 2 years: 0.0 %
- 2 - 5 years: 0.0 %
- 5 - 10 years: 0.0 %
- 10+ years: 0.0 %
What is the gender of people who have Itching when taking Fortaz? *
- female: 39.13 %
- male: 60.87 %
What is the age of people who have Itching when taking Fortaz? *
- 0-1: 0.0 %
- 2-9: 5.26 %
- 10-19: 5.26 %
- 20-29: 0.0 %
- 30-39: 31.58 %
- 40-49: 0.0 %
- 50-59: 15.79 %
- 60+: 42.11 %

How the study uses the data?
The study uses data from the FDA. It is based on ceftazidime (the active ingredients of Fortaz) and Fortaz (the brand name). Other drugs that have the same active ingredients (e.g. generic drugs) are not considered. Dosage of drugs is not considered in the study.
